Mad King ThornThe Mad King is coming! The Mad King is coming!

Yes folks, Mad King Thorn returns to celebrate Halloween and the launch of Nightfall. The Mad King will be holding court along with all of his ghoulish cohorts and lackeys for five whole days beginning on October 27 at 12:01 a.m PDT (the same time the Nightfall servers go live) until 11:59 p.m. PST on October 31.

During the five-day event, Guild Wars players will behold the glory of Mad King Thorn as he envelopes the Tyrian Port of Lion's Arch, as well as the Elonian port of Kamadan, with an otherworldly glow. That's right, the great monarch has decided to grace both cities with his presence, and those who present themselves in his court will be rewarded with prizes, mementoes, and a Halloween gift or two.

Mad King Thorn isn't the only one making an appearance this Halloween, though. The wandering Teller of Tales will also be in both Lion's Arch and Kamadan, ready to delight audiences with his tales. Also be on the lookout for peculiar collectors setting up shop in Lion's Arch and Kamadan. You can get some of their spooky wares for yourself in exchange for various items. And if all of that still doesn't get your adrenalin pumping, then there's also talk of additional treasures floating in the chilly, autumnal wind.

Feeling excited now? Check out the calendar of activities below:

Wednesday, October 25 - Lion's Arch and Kamadan are decorated in the Halloween Spirit. Perfect for holiday-themed photo ops!
Saturday, October 28 - Various NPCs and holiday characters begin appearing in Lion's Arch and Kamadan
Tuesday, October 31 - Mad King Thorn makes appearances every two hours through the day in Lion's Arch and Kamadan. His first appearance will take place at 12:01 a.m. PST and his final appearance will begin on Wednesday, November 1 at 12:01 a.m. PST.
